APPCB Clears Two Google Data Centre Sites.

The Andhra Pradesh Pollution Control Board (APPCB) has granted Consent to Establishment (CTE) for two of the three sites earmarked for a 1-GW AI data centre hub being developed by Google in partnership with the Adani Group and Bharti Airtel.

The approvals cover the Rambilli site in Anakapalle district and the Tarluvada site in Visakhapatnam. The project is part of a larger plan to establish a major AI-focused data centre hub in the state.

N. Chandrababu Naidu, along with IT Minister Nara Lokesh and representatives from the partner companies, is expected to lay the foundation stone, marking the start of construction.

In a statement, APPCB Member Secretary S. Srisaravanan clarified that the consent for the Rambilli site has been issued strictly from a pollution control perspective. “This consent order is issued from the pollution control point of view only. Zoning and other regulations are not considered. This order is valid for seven years from the date of issue,” he said.
